The Montezuma Audubon Center is proud to welcome Drs. Jeffrey and Tess Freedman on Saturday February 16 at 1 pm for a presentation about their safari to Kenya and Tanzania, where they photographed more than 100 bird species in national parks, conservation areas and game reserves. This talk will present some of their favorite bird photographs and compare the birds of far-off Africa with our own birds in Central New York. “Warm up” your mind this winter season with images and stories of the lesser flamingo, grey-crowned crane, sacred ibis and more!
